React Redux Starter Kit:快速构建现代Web应用的利器

React Redux Starter Kit:快速构建现代Web应用的利器

react-redux-starter-kit davezuko/react-redux-starter-kit: 是一个用于快速启动React和Redux项目的脚手架工具。适合用于需要构建复杂的前端应用的项目。特点是可以提供React和Redux的集成,以及路由、组件和动作创建等快速配置。 react-redux-starter-kit 项目地址: https://gitcode.com/gh_mirrors/re/react-redux-starter-kit

项目介绍

React Redux Starter Kit 是一个旨在帮助开发者快速启动并运行现代前端项目的开源脚手架。尽管项目作者推荐使用更现代的工具如 create-react-app,但对于那些希望深入了解并定制自己项目结构的开发者来说,React Redux Starter Kit 仍然是一个非常值得考虑的选择。

该项目的主要目标是提供一个稳定的基石,使开发者能够轻松构建现代Web应用程序。它不仅集成了众多前沿的前端技术,还通过合理的项目结构和丰富的开发工具,确保开发过程既高效又愉快。

项目技术分析

核心技术栈

  • React:用于构建用户界面的JavaScript库。
  • Redux:用于管理应用状态的状态管理库。
  • Webpack:模块打包工具,支持热模块替换(HMR)。
  • Babel:JavaScript编译器,支持最新的ECMAScript标准。
  • ESLint:代码质量工具,确保代码风格一致。

开发工具

  • Hot Reloading:实时更新代码,无需刷新页面。
  • Redux DevTools:强大的Redux调试工具,支持时间旅行调试。
  • Karma + Mocha + Chai:单元测试工具链,确保代码质量。

项目及技术应用场景

React Redux Starter Kit 适用于以下场景:

  • 快速原型开发:通过预配置的环境,开发者可以快速启动项目,专注于业务逻辑的实现。
  • 定制化项目结构:对于需要高度定制化项目结构的开发者,该项目提供了灵活的目录结构和配置选项。
  • 学习与研究:对于希望深入学习React和Redux的开发者,该项目是一个极佳的实践平台。

项目特点

1. 模块化与可扩展性

项目采用模块化的设计思想,功能按特性分组,而非按文件类型。这种结构不仅便于维护,还支持项目的快速扩展。

2. 强大的开发工具支持

内置的热模块替换(HMR)和Redux DevTools,极大地提升了开发效率和调试体验。开发者可以实时看到代码变更的效果,并轻松调试复杂的状态管理问题。

3. 全面的测试支持

通过Karma、Mocha和Chai的组合,项目提供了全面的单元测试支持。开发者可以轻松编写和运行测试,确保代码的稳定性和可靠性。

4. 现代化的技术栈

项目集成了React、Redux等现代前端技术,确保开发者能够使用最新的工具和技术构建高性能的Web应用。

结语

React Redux Starter Kit 虽然已经不再是最新的选择,但对于那些希望深入定制和理解项目结构的开发者来说,它仍然是一个非常有价值的工具。通过它,你可以快速启动项目,享受高效的开发体验,并深入学习现代前端技术。如果你正在寻找一个稳定且灵活的脚手架,不妨试试 React Redux Starter Kit,它可能会成为你项目开发中的得力助手。

react-redux-starter-kit davezuko/react-redux-starter-kit: 是一个用于快速启动React和Redux项目的脚手架工具。适合用于需要构建复杂的前端应用的项目。特点是可以提供React和Redux的集成,以及路由、组件和动作创建等快速配置。 react-redux-starter-kit 项目地址: https://gitcode.com/gh_mirrors/re/react-redux-starter-kit

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

鲁习山

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值